Our Focus Areas

Advanced Cryptography

Zero-knowledge proofs, homomorphic encryption, secure multiparty computation, and post-quantum cryptographic methods.

Peer-to-Peer Networks

Efficient and secure P2P protocol design, network overlay construction, and routing algorithms optimized for decentralized applications.

Consensus Mechanisms

Research and development of novel consensus algorithms that balance security, decentralization, and performance for different use cases.

Distributed Data Systems

Architectures for secure, efficient storage and retrieval of data across decentralized networks while maintaining availability and integrity.
